Oh the joy of being a college student and checking your account balance to only have $1.74.

If you're anything like me, when you hear the word "food" and "off campus" put in the same sentence you are all in, but if we're being honest here, we both know we can't afford it. However, here are some things you totally can afford!

1. Work on your to-do list

2. Paint

3. Read the assigned readings for your classes (because who reads those)

4. Go to a local beach

5. Netflix and Hulu (use your friends account if you don't have one)

6. Go for a drive with no destination

7. Go on a hike

8. Dance like no one is watching

9. Bake cookies

10. Exercise (ugh)

11. Create a bucket list

12. Do something on your bucket list (if it's free)

13. Hang out with an old friend

14. Listen to new music

15. Try a DIY project you found on YouTube that totally isn't doable, but hey, it doesn't hurt to try

16. Make a playlist or two

17. Deep clean your room (that Ramen cup sitting beside your bed for the last month is dying to be thrown out)

18. Draw your dream house

19. Delete Tinder (trust me it's for the better)

20. Cook a home cooked meal with your loved one

21. Catch up on that laundry you've been putting off for the last two weeks (the same sweatshirt you've been wearing for a week will thank you)

22. Write a letter to your future self

23. Sing on the top of your lungs

24. Clip coupons (if you're going to spend money, at least be smart about it)

25. Write an article/ blog post on more things to instead of spending money
